What's the original color and why not repaint it in that color? I believe in keeping roundies and tii's original. If you want to do a color change, find a big bumper 02. That's just my personal opinion. Are you going to strip the interior and paint that as well? If you have real deep pockets, here's the work involved in properly doing a complete color change on a roundie.

http://www.coupeking.com/product_id-387.html It's much easier to repaint it in the original color.
